Output 668f192a4122705c80ef14236fe8c75808915fc8159ef40ded6f46841b578408:0

value
184300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84bc4ffa2f5bd57ff37f5dc99a9959c940edd10b OP_EQUAL
address
3Dnri3LTtD3RHqRvte1FdYwvNR3bsXUSw6
transaction
668f192a4122705c80ef14236fe8c75808915fc8159ef40ded6f46841b578408